Responsibilities also involve clear communication with students regarding fit corrections and technical information; the establishment of professional working relationships with fashion students, professors, and the department chair; and assistance with live-model fittings. Additionally, you will collaborate with fashion students to verify garment specifications and make necessary adjustments.
In this role, you will help fashion students implement design revisions and develop contingency plans. You will regularly operate industrial sewing machines, specialty equipment, and fabric manipulation techniques. Among other duties, you will ensure all projects meet high quality standards and align with SCAD's values, evaluate sample prototypes, inspect finished products for defects, and establish quality control standards for the technical team and office procedures.
Overall, you will assist students in completing garments, from initial sketches to final products.
The ideal candidate has a professional interest in the clothing industry and is committed to a strong work ethic and high-performance standards. They demonstrate excellent communication and sewing skills with keen attention to detail. The candidate can identify apparel flaws quickly and effectively to adjust designs on the spot. They are also comfortable working in a fast-paced environment while pursuing continual development and growth opportunities.
Minimum qualifications:
- At least two years of sewing experience
- Experience in operating industrial sewing machines, industrial sergers, and specialty sewing machines
- Undergraduate degree in fashion design or a related program
- At least five years of technical design and apparel manufacturing industry experience
- Experienced in leading live fittings and evaluating overall fit
- Ability to make fit and pattern corrections to achieve the desired fit
- Knowledge in commercial fit and pattern standards, corrections, grading, and construction methods
